Main Entry: [^1]swipe
Pronunciation: 'swIp
Function: noun
Etymology: probably alteration of sweep
Date: 1739
1 : a strong sweeping blow
2 : a sharp often critical remark
Main Entry: [^2]swipe
Function: verb
Inflected Form(s): swiped; swip.ing
Date: circa 1825
intransitive senses : to strike or move with a sweeping motion
transitive senses
1 : to strike or wipe with a sweeping motion
2 : STEAL, PILFER
